?>
Элементам массива присвоены следующие значения: M[7]: = 3; M[8]: = 17; M[9]: = 9; M[10]: = 9; M[11]: = 2. Затем выполняют следующие команды: С: = 0; for i : = 7 to 11 do if (i mod 2 = 0) then C: = C+ M[i] else C:= C-M[i]; Напиши значение С =
Ответы
PascalABC.NET
#1
begin
PartitionPoints(-10, 10, 20).Tabulate(p -> 5*(p**2) + 2*p).Println;
end.
#2
begin
var A := ReadSeqIntegerWhile(p -> p <> 0).ToList;
var x := ReadInteger('Считаем это число: ');
A.Where(p -> p = x).Count.Println;
end.
#3
function IsNumberContainsDigit(number:integer; digit: char):boolean;
begin
var stringnumber := number.ToString;
if stringnumber.contains(digit) then IsNumberContainsDigit:=True else IsNumberContainsDigit := False
end;
begin
var (a, b) := ReadInteger2('a, b: ');
var rng := Range(a, b);
rng.Where(p->IsNumberContainsDigit(p, '0')).Print;
end.
Объяснение: